Summary: China's absolutely dominated the open-source AI rankings this year, and it's not even close. A new tier list from Interconnects puts DeepSeek at the top, followed by Qwen and Kimi - all Chinese labs. Meta's Llama models? They've been relegated to an "honourable mention" at the bottom, which is pretty embarrassing considering Zuckerberg spent hundreds of millions poaching engineers and then hasn't released anything in months. The whole top tier is Chinese models, and they're not just good, they're genuinely brilliant, and they're giving them away completely open-source. You can fine-tune them, deploy them on your own servers, do whatever you want with them.

The irony? While American labs like OpenAI and Anthropic are locking everything down behind paywalls and API subscriptions, China's playing the long game. Their models are being used in Y Combinator startups, they're spreading across the developing world, and they're getting better precisely because they're open. It's a completely different business model and development paradigm, and right now, it's winning. Whether it's strategic genius or just a different approach to software development, China's figured out that giving away world-class AI models might be more valuable than charging for them.
